Transaction 96d25153c518bf637e928f42533505ca526623c67979120f82e18a6cdde68be7

1 Input
2 Outputs
  • 96d25153c518bf637e928f42533505ca526623c67979120f82e18a6cdde68be7:0
  • value  840494
    address  12k94wRwqeF3iYMr3s7cNnWiXA25afAxpR
  • 96d25153c518bf637e928f42533505ca526623c67979120f82e18a6cdde68be7:1
  • value  4191103
    address  37QNCpZFmR2wTrsX1TfpYK5JHeSRzu6dPw